gatuljus
Gatuljus is a term primarily used in Sweden to describe the phenomenon of streetlights or other artificial outdoor lighting creating a noticeable glow in the night sky. This pervasive illumination can obscure the visibility of stars and other celestial objects. The intensity of gatuljus can vary depending on the type of lighting, its directionality, and the presence of atmospheric conditions such as fog or humidity.
